## API Reference

> Source set: Common

```kotlin
val IndirectPointerInjectionScope.inputDeviceRight: Float
```

The x-coordinate for the right edge of the indirect pointer input device we're interacting with
in px, where (0, 0) is the top left corner of the indirect pointer input device. Note: This is
not related to the screen coordinates.

Note that, unless `inputDeviceWidth == 0`, `inputDeviceRight != inputDeviceWidth`. In particular,
`inputDeviceRight == inputDeviceWidth - 1f`, because pixels are 0-based. If `inputDeviceWidth ==
0`, `inputDeviceRight == 0` too.
